Output 2652e6f073847102ab34a47ae2c538311af4020f8d4ae07fefe36dce18d83080:25

value
7445153
script pubkey
OP_0 OP_PUSHBYTES_20 caa513a0298a7efd7a9590d6356a16c0530e85b1
address
bc1qe2j38gpf3fl06754jrtr26skcpfsapd3u0rdgg
transaction
2652e6f073847102ab34a47ae2c538311af4020f8d4ae07fefe36dce18d83080
spent
true